Lato
Lato is a clean and modern sans-serif font suitable for a wide range of applications, including logos, headings, and body text. It’s a great alternative to Brighters Radiant Font for designers who want a neutral yet elegant look.
Comparison to Brighters Radiant Font: Lato has a more subtle and understated design, whereas Brighters Radiant Font is bolder and more eye-catching. Lato is a better choice when you want a clean and minimalist design, while Brighters Radiant Font is ideal for making a statement.

Q: How do I install Brighters Radiant Font on my computer?
To install Brighters Radiant Font on your Windows computer, simply double-click the .OTF or .TTF file and follow the on-screen instructions. On macOS, drag the font file to the Font Book application. If you’re using a font manager, you can also import the font into your preferred manager.
